Transaction 870517459dccf0488c91fbd46c0341cabaee5530dd1c72570a88f952c97af326
1 Input
1 Output
-
870517459dccf0488c91fbd46c0341cabaee5530dd1c72570a88f952c97af326:0
- value
- 20529
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 57a369e0e4153bedab35a4d0a2403054b274160e3cd071672f461dda29c5f22a
- address
- bc1p273knc8yz5a7m2e45ng2ysps2je8g9sw8ng8zee0gcwa52w97g4qzmz9ud